SubscriberProblem statement- There are two airfoil separated by some specified amount of distance and I am supposed to take the reading of Cl of both of the airfoil at different angle of attack while the interaction of one airfoil over the other persists.
I started with inviscid model but the result is very dissatisfying. The residuals are not converging, Cl monitor is oscillating heavily but the mass flux is under control. I tried the successive attempt by reducing the Pressure and momentum relaxation factor but the problem still continued. In the console window the statement is appearing " Stabilizing pressure coupled to enhance linear solver robustness.", don't know what does it mean.
